Steel rectangular tubes represent a versatile and essential component in modern construction and manufacturing. These structural elements are formed through a precise manufacturing process where steel is shaped into a rectangular cross-section with uniform dimensions and wall thickness. The tubes undergo rigorous quality control measures to ensure consistent strength and durability across their entire length. Available in various sizes and wall thicknesses, steel rectangular tubes offer exceptional strength-to-weight ratios, making them ideal for both structural and decorative applications. Their hollow construction provides superior resistance to torsional stress while maintaining relatively light weight compared to solid steel sections. The manufacturing process includes hot or cold forming methods, followed by treatments that enhance corrosion resistance and structural integrity. These tubes excel in applications requiring both vertical and horizontal load-bearing capacity, offering reliable performance in diverse environmental conditions. Their standardized dimensions and predictable performance characteristics make them particularly valuable in architectural design, infrastructure projects, and industrial applications where precise specifications are crucial for project success.

Steel rectangular tubes offer numerous compelling advantages that make them a preferred choice across various industries. Their uniform shape provides exceptional stability and load-bearing capacity in multiple directions, making them ideal for structural applications. The rectangular profile offers superior resistance to bending and twisting forces compared to circular tubes, while providing flat surfaces that facilitate easy connection and assembly. These tubes demonstrate remarkable versatility in finishing options, accepting various coatings and treatments for enhanced corrosion resistance and aesthetic appeal. The manufacturing process ensures consistent quality and dimensional accuracy, reducing installation time and costs. Their hollow design optimizes material usage while maintaining structural integrity, resulting in cost-effective solutions for construction projects. The tubes excellent strength-to-weight ratio enables efficient material handling and transportation, reducing overall project costs. They also offer superior fire resistance compared to other building materials, enhancing safety in construction applications. The standardized manufacturing process ensures reliable quality control and consistent performance across different batches, making them ideal for large-scale projects. Their adaptability to various joining methods, including welding, bolting, and mechanical fastening, provides flexibility in design and assembly. The tubes smooth surface finish and regular shape contribute to improved aesthetics while simplifying maintenance requirements.

Superior Structural Integrity

Steel rectangular tubes exhibit exceptional structural integrity through their unique design and manufacturing process. The rectangular cross-section provides optimal resistance to both axial and lateral loads, making these tubes particularly effective in supporting complex structural systems. The uniform wall thickness ensures consistent load distribution throughout the entire length of the tube, preventing weak points that could compromise structural stability. Advanced manufacturing techniques, including precision rolling and welding, create a seamless structure that maintains its strength characteristics even under extreme conditions. The tubes ability to resist torsional forces while maintaining dimensional stability makes them invaluable in applications where structural reliability is paramount.
